Etiquette of Travelling

IMPACT25-A3-36
Travelling now has become a daily routine of life. Usually we need to travel to other cities and countries for business, jobs, studies etc. Here I will present some Ahadith of Prophet(pbuh) that will outline some manners and etiquette of travelling.
Kab bin Malik (R.A) reported: The Prophet(pbuh) set out on Thursday for expedition of Tabuk. He liked to set out on a journey on Thursday.                    [Muslim]
Ibn Umar(R.A) reported: The Prophet (pbuh) said, "Were people to know of what I know about dangers of travelling alone, no rider would travel alone at night"        [Al-Bukhari]
Abu Hurairah (R.A) reported: The Prophet(pbuh) said, "When 3 persons set out on a journey, they should appoint one of them as their leader"                           [Abu Dawud]
Anas (R.A) reported: The Prophet(pbuh) said, " Keep to travelling by night because the earth is folded (traversed more easily) during the night"                             [Abu Dawud]
Jabir (R.A) reported: The Prophet(pbuh) used to lag behind while travelling and urge  the weak to walk quickly. He used to take up some one behind him and make supplication for him.                                                                                                                                     [Abu Dawud]
Jabir(R.A) reported: When we ascended (a height) we would proclaim  "Allahu Akbar (Allah is the Greatest)" and when we would descend a height we would proclaim "Subhan Allah (Allah is free from Imperfection)"                                                               [Al-Bukhari]
Abu Hurairah (R.A) reported: The Prophet(pbuh) said, "3 supplications are answered without doubt. The supplication of the oppressed, the supplication of a traveller and the supplication of the parent for his son                                                                    [Abu Dawud]
Abu Hurairah (R.A) reported: The prophet(pbuh) said," Travelling is a torment because it deprives a traveller of his food, drink and sleep. so when one of you has accomplished his purpose of journey, let him return home quickly.                                            [Muslim]
Anas (R.A) reported: The Prophet(pbuh) would not come back to his family by night. He used to come in the morning or in the evening (before dark).                      [Muslim]
Kab bin Malik (R.A) reported: whenever Prophet(pbuh) returned from a journey, he would proceed straight to the mosque and perfom 2 Rakah of (optional) prayer.    [Muslim].
Abu Hurairah (R.A) reported: The prophet(pbuh) said," It is not permissible for a woman who believes in Allah and the Last Day to make a journey of one day and night unless she is accompanied by a Mahram.                                                                                [Muslim]
